The Ebola crisis has been handled in a juakali way members of parliament should ask the Health ministry to carryout a risk analysis on the likelihood of an out break occurring and from this report ask all relevant sectors involved with immigration and transport to take into consideration the measure to avert an Ebola outbreak in the country. It time we as a country stopped making roadside decrees and shout out loud in the media without making meaningful contribution to the events, issues , crisis or on goings affecting the country as a whole. Lets not be peni mbili politicians as usual lets have mature and dependable debts on issues affecting us so as to have decisive concrete solutions to our problems.
